Apocynum venetum: A newly found lithium accumulator
2014
Jiang, Li | Wang, Lei | Mu, Shu-Yong | Tian, Chang-Yan
Apocynum venetum has antidepressant and anxiolytic effects according to the traditional Chinese medicine. Lithium (Li) is a proven mood stabilizer. According to the similar drug efficacy, we hypothesized that A. venetum may contain high levels of Li. Here, we investigated Li tolerance and accumulation potential of A. venetum in the field and in greenhouse cultivation. Li concentration in leaves of A. venetum was substantially higher than that of its main accompanying plants. Under a soil Li supply of 50mgkg−1 the plant did not show obvious symptom of phytotoxicity. Rather, A. venetum could accumulate >1800mgkg−1 Li in leaf tissues, and survived still under 400mgkg−1 Li supply. The bioconcentration factor (except control) and translocation factor values were greater than 1.0. Thus, A. venetum has the characteristics of, at least, a Li-accumulator, if not a Li-hyperaccumulator. A. venetum may serve as an interesting model species to study the influence of Li on plants.
